Grey Lynn 2030 was inspired by the Transition Town movement.

At the heart of this is the goal of building personal and community resilience.

Back when we started 15 years ago, we thought 2030 was a long time away and expensive petrol would change the way we lived in cities. That didn’t happen; petrol got cheaper and there are more cars on the road than ever before. What has happened recently, though, is a pandemic, a changed climate bringing with it unprecedented flooding.

One of the largest risks Auckland faces is a catastrophic power failure.

How would we cope without electricity?
Or another pandemic?
Or another flood?
Are we ready, as a community, for another civil defence emergency?

These are big questions for our community to respond to. Luckily, we have expert help from the new team from Auckland Council, Auckland Emergency Management.

Come listen to Reg Phillips, who is our Senior Community Planning and Readiness Advisor who will guide us on what we can do as a community to be better prepared and guide us through how to approach some of these questions:

How to make sure we have strong community networks in case of an emergency.
What individual and collective preparedness plans do we need?
What does our community need to be able to respond to at least 72 hours of disaster?
How would we provide emergency shelter for people if they were displaced from their homes?
